Abstract

Crypto-Assets: The impact on financial markets 1.The market for Crypto-Assets (including cryptocurrencies, as well as cryptography-based tokens) is growing rapidly.This is also affecting tax administrations, which must adapt to the growing role of Crypto-Assets.In particular, several characteristics of Crypto-Assets are likely to pose novel challenges in tax administrations' efforts to ensure taxpayer compliance. 2.Firstly, Crypto-Assets' reliance on cryptography and distributed ledger technology, in particular blockchain technology, means that they can be issued, recorded, transferred and stored in a decentralised manner, without the need to rely on traditional financial intermediaries or central administrators. 3.In addition, the Crypto-Asset market has given rise to a new set of intermediaries and other service providers, such as Crypto-Asset exchanges and wallet providers, which may currently only be subject to limited regulatory oversight.Crypto-Asset exchanges typically facilitate the purchase, sale and exchange of Crypto-Assets for other Crypto-Assets or Fiat Currencies.Wallet providers offer digital "wallets", which individuals can use to store their Crypto-Assets via authorisation through public and private keys.These services may either be provided in online (i.e."hot") wallets, or via service providers offering products allowing individuals to store their Crypto-Assets offline on downloaded (i.e."cold") wallets.Both types of products are relevant for tax authorities.
